Defining Labor Day in the United States Labor Day is a public holiday in the United States held on the first Monday of September each year. It is a day dedicated to remembering and celebrating the achievements of American workers and the labor movement. The Finance Division has confirmed that the petrol price in Pakistan will remain unchanged for the first half of September 2025, while the cost of high-speed diesel (HSD) has been reduced by Rs3 per litre. According to the official notification, the new HSD price stands at Rs269.99, while petrol continues to retail at Rs264.61 per liter. The decision, based on recommendations from the Oil and Gas...
